Job Title: General Practitioner
Location: Cape Town, Western Cape
Standard hours: 08:00 - 17:00 daily; rotational shifts possible

Role Summary:
The General Practitioner plays a pivotal role in interpreting advanced diagnostic imaging results and providing compassionate, informative consultations. This includes reviewing AI-supported imaging data, advising patients on next steps, and coordinating specialist referrals. A strong focus is placed on preventative care, health education, and high-quality clinical engagement.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Interpret diagnostic results from AI-supported tools, including oral imaging, mammography, and CT scans
  • Communicate medical findings clearly and empathetically to patients, ensuring understanding of conditions and treatment options
  • Provide preventive health guidance tailored to individual risk factors (e.g. oral hygiene, cancer screening follow-ups)
  • Educate patients on the importance of regular screenings and long-term health practices
  • Refer patients to appropriate specialists (e.g. oncologists, dentists) for complex diagnoses
  • Accurately maintain patient records in digital systems in line with POPIA requirements
  • Collaborate with radiologists, dentists, nurses, and other clinical teams to deliver holistic care
  • Ensure compliance with hygiene and safety protocols, as per healthcare regulations
  • Engage in continuous professional development (minimum 30 CPD points annually)

We are a South African in-country Employer of Record and Recruitment service provider that offers co-employment Opportunities to UK, USA and Auz-based Companies. Simply, co-employment is a relationship between two entities sharing responsibility for an employee. We take care of the employment contracts, salaries, and taxes, and assist with SA employment legislation.
